Where was Chef Daniel?

I had the opportunity to join fellow FCS educator Mrs. Harkey as a panelist at the EdCafe Conference, held at the efactory Coworking Space. Together, we shared how career and technical education can be integrated into the classroom to provide students with meaningful, real-world learning experiences that prepare them for future careers.

EdCafe is a grassroots professional learning organization dedicated to connecting educators, higher education, industry partners, and community leaders to improve student outcomes. This year’s mini-conference focused on building bridges between PK–12 education, higher education, and the workforce by highlighting innovative hiring models, successful apprenticeships, and student-led perspectives on workforce readiness.

Where Was Chef Daniel?

Last week, I had the opportunity to attend the first-ever Pork Summit for Educators. Throughout the summit, we toured several facilities, learned from industry experts, and gained valuable knowledge that I’m excited to bring back to my students.

On the first day, we toured Forest Oak Sow Farm, where we got a firsthand look at the operations of a sow farm and even had the chance to hold piglets! We then heard from Dr. Bryon Wiegand from the University of Missouri, who presented “Pork 101” and shared the science behind pork production and breeding. That evening, we traveled to Mythos, where we enjoyed an incredible pork-focused meal and heard from John LaRocca about the many career opportunities available in the Hospitality and Tourism Industry.

Day two began at Double C Processing, where we observed the process of breaking down a hog into its various cuts. We then enjoyed a series of culinary demonstrations from talented chefs representing different areas of the foodservice industry.

First, Chef Ashley Martinez of Ashley Ann Nutrition LLC discussed the nutritional benefits of pork and flavor pairings while preparing a coffee-rubbed pork tenderloin with hot honey and blue cheese, pork loin with a cherry vinaigrette salad, and a sun-dried tomato and cheese pork roulade.

Next, Chef Aaron Gregory of SGC Foodservice shared tips on elevating plate presentation before demonstrating pork belly with grains, roasted asparagus and tomatoes, and a blueberry pecan bourbon glaze.

Lastly, Chef Daniel Pliska of OTC (Ozarks Technical Community College) led a demonstration featuring pork satays with peanut sauce and a rice noodle salad.

To wrap up the day, we had the opportunity to get into the lab ourselves and prepare a variety of pork dishes. It was an incredible experience, and I’m grateful for everything I learned and the connections I made along the way.

Yesterday, culinary students explored the journey food takes to reach our tables, with a focus on identifying different cuts of beef and what to look for when purchasing quality steaks. Today, they put that knowledge into action by visiting the store and hand-selecting their own cuts.

Back in the kitchen, we discussed how aromatics and fresh herbs can elevate flavor, and each student created their own compound butter to pair with their steak.

Today was our Food Truck Final Tasting Day, and it did not disappoint! Students showcased an incredible variety of creative and unique dishes after spending the past two weeks developing their own food truck concepts.

As part of the project, students built a basic business plan that included selecting a theme and concept, identifying a target audience, creating a commercial, designing a menu, and pricing each recipe. It was exciting to see all of their hard work come together in such a flavorful and innovative way.
